Riverside managed to keep up with First Coast until halftime on Tuesday, but things quickly went downhill from there. The Riverside Generals lost 4-0 to the First Coast Buccaneers. The Generals have struggled against the Buccaneers recently, as the game was their sixth consecutive lost matchup.
Riverside's loss dropped their record down to 1-3. As for First Coast, the win (which was their fourth in a row) raised their record to 4-1-1.
Riverside will take on West Nassau at 6:00 p.m. on Tuesday. As for First Coast, they will face off against Yulee at 7:20 p.m. on Tuesday. First Coast is strutting in with some offensive muscle as they've averaged 5.8 goals per game this season.
